Dylan Ferrandis's Indy SX Exit: Thumb Injury Update & Recovery Plan (2026)

Supercross fans, prepare for a bit of a shake-up in the upcoming Indianapolis race! The news has just dropped that Dylan Ferrandis, the Ducati rider, will be sitting out this weekend's event due to an injury sustained at Daytona.

What makes this particularly interesting is the timing. With a well-deserved break after Indy, it's a strategic move for Ferrandis to focus on recovery. Many riders might be tempted to push through, but the smart play here is to prioritize long-term health and performance.

The crash at Daytona was a tough one, hyperextending Ferrandis' thumb. Despite the initial relief of no broken bones or ligament damage, the reality of significant fluid buildup and inflammation is a reminder of the physical toll these races take. Ferrandis' decision to test his grip strength today (Thursday) and realize he couldn't safely compete is a testament to his professionalism and self-awareness.

Looking ahead, the series will enjoy a weekend off after Indy, and it's likely we'll see Ferrandis and other injured riders return refreshed and ready for Round 10 in Birmingham. This break provides an opportunity for rest and rehabilitation, ensuring these athletes can perform at their peak when the championship resumes.
